To: Executive Team
Subject: Customer-Concentration Risk — Action Required

Colleagues, our latest revenue analysis shows that Grayford Logistics now accounts for 38% of total billings at the Penhallow branch, up from 24% a year ago. While the relationship is healthy, this level of dependence exposes us to material risk if their volumes shift. Branch managers should begin documenting pipeline diversification efforts this quarter. Please review the confidential context below before our Thursday call.

confidential, yahag-bahap: Drumirox Partners is in early talks to buy Jorwynix Systems for about $201.4 million. The Istir launch date is August 28, and nothing goes to the press before then. Legal wants the Norwynox Foods term sheet redrafted before April 4.

Hi all,

Ahead of this week's eng sync, a heads-up that responsibility for the Verdantly plant-watering scheduler is moving teams. This covers the moisture-sensor ingestion pipeline, the per-species watering cadence rules, and the weekend batching logic that drew questions last sprint. The outgoing owner will remain available for two weeks to walk through the drought-mode fallback, which is still only partially documented. All scheduling bugs, cadence tuning requests, and sensor calibration escalations should now be routed to the new owner.

named custodian: Zorael Sordor

**Internal Memo — Sales Leads Only**

Quick update on the Querrel licensing dispute: their lawyers claim our Fieldstone toolkit exceeds the seat count in the 2022 agreement. Legal thinks the claim is shaky but wants us to pause new Fieldstone bundles until it's settled. Keep selling everything else as normal, and don't discuss this with customers. How this fits into our bigger commercial picture is summarised just below.

board note of tagug-hahag: Praionax Logistics is in early talks to buy Julaxek Group for about $36.3 million. The Julmir launch date is March 1, and nothing goes to the press before then.